Nagpur/ Sonegaon vs Lubumbashi Climate & Distance Between

Democratic Republic Of The Congo flag
  • The distance between Nagpur/ Sonegaon, India and Lubumbashi, Democratic Republic Of The Congo is approximately 6,707 km or 4,168 mi.
  • To reach Nagpur/ Sonegaon in this distance one would set out from Lubumbashi bearing 57.3°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Nagpur/ Sonegaon bearing 62° or ENE .
  • Nagpur/ Sonegaon has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Lubumbashi has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a).
  • Nagpur/ Sonegaon is in or near the tropical dry forest biome whereas Lubumbashi is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 6 °C (10.8°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 7.7 °C (13.9°F) more in Nagpur/ Sonegaon.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 193 mm (7.6 in) less which is equivalent to 193 l/m² (4.74 US gal/ft²) or 1,930,000 l/ha (206,330 US gal/ac) less. About 6/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 4° lower in Nagpur/ Sonegaon than in Lubumbashi.
  • Relative humidity levels are 13%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 1.5°C (2.7°F) higher.
